Finance Review Summary — Harwick Street Lease. Renegotiation with Pellgrove Estates concluded last week. We secured a 12% reduction on base rent and a two-year break clause, offset by taking on internal maintenance costs. Net annual saving is projected at roughly 8% of facilities spend. Sales leads should note that showroom space on the ground floor is unchanged, so client demos continue as normal. The savings feed directly into next year's commercial plans, summarised confidentially below.

board note of kaguf-kawig: Novdorax Logistics plans to raise the Aldax list price by 41.6 percent in July. The board signed off on a budget of $484.6 million for Project Druiel. The renewal with Gorirox Logistics closes at $136.6 million a year, 37.5 percent above the last contract. Project Silmir slips by a full year because of the audit delay.

## Tuning Offline Mode

Marshpoint's field-survey client queues submissions locally when connectivity drops and flushes them in batches once a link returns. Sync aggressiveness trades battery for freshness, so the defaults are conservative. Adjust cautiously on low-end devices. The relevant constants are listed below.

constants for yaduf-fahag:
BUDGETS = {
    "kelix": 528,
    "briwyn": 734,
}

## Further Reading

As of version 4.2, Larkspur has replaced its homegrown job queue (internally called "Drudge") with the Cairnworks scheduling engine. Plugin authors who enqueued work through the legacy `drudge.submit` API should migrate to the new task interface; the old calls are shimmed but will be removed in 5.0. A complete migration guide, including code samples and deprecation timelines, is maintained on the page below.

operations page: https://confluence.lumicsys.internal/projects/display/projects/display